The role
You are the go-to person for all data needs in your team, and you own all relevant leasing business data flows into and out of our data lake/data mesh infrastructures and proactively suggest/drive how data can enable better products and grow our business
You design, implement, schedule and supervise ETL/ELT pipelines into our data lake and data warehouse while following software engineering best practices
You are involved in the creation and definition of reports and dashboards to create transparency in current business processes
You craft clean, accurate, integrated, automatically tested, well-documented, and efficient datasets with high usability for analysts and business users
You collaborate with analysts, data engineers, data scientists and product managers across mobile.de and serve as a point of contact for questions regarding the datasets of your business unit, and you feel responsible for data quality and proactively tackle issues
Develop and maintain backend solutions for customer-facing and internal applications, contribute to the team's work with clean, maintainable and testable code, and participate in lead design and code reviews
Who you are
Completed degree in data engineering, data science, (business) computer science or related field or comparable working experience.
Hands-on experience using big data technologies in cloud environments, such as Amazon Web Services or Google Cloud Platform
You are familiar with building data integration pipelines and commonly used data technologies like dbt, Airbyte, Airflow, Kafka, Spark or BigQuery.
You have knowledge about supporting build and deploy technologies (e.g. Maven/Gradle, Docker).
You have experience with relational and object databases like MySQL and MongoDB and are comfortable with data exploration using SQL and, ideally also, NoSQL databases.
You have experience with BI tools like Looker, Data Studio or Tableau.
You communicate confidently in English.
Experience with Java/Spring Boot based backend technologies and have implemented and consumed RESTful (micro-)services.
